Understanding 180° Swivel Chrome Joints: The Backbone of Flexible Workspaces

Before we explore their benefits, let's get to know these joints better. Imagine walking onto a manufacturing floor: rows of workbenches, material racks, and conveyor systems, all built from sleek metal pipes and connectors. Those connectors? That's where the magic happens. A 180° swivel chrome joint is a specialized connector designed to link lean pipes (often aluminum or steel) in a way that allows for smooth, 180-degree rotation. Unlike rigid, fixed-angle joints that lock pipes into a single position, these joints feature a rotating mechanism that lets workers adjust the angle of connected pipes with minimal effort—no tools required, no time wasted.

What sets the "chrome" in 180° swivel chrome joints apart? Chrome plating isn't just for shine (though it does add a professional, clean look). It's a protective layer that shields the joint from corrosion, scratches, and the wear and tear of daily factory life. In environments where spills, humidity, or heavy use are common, this durability ensures the joint stays functional for years, reducing the need for frequent replacements. Combine that with the swivel design, and you've got a component that's as tough as it is flexible—exactly what agile manufacturing demands.

Benefit 2: Durability That Stands Up to the Grind of Daily Use

Flexibility is useless if a component can't withstand the demands of the factory floor. Manufacturing environments are tough: heavy loads, constant movement, accidental bumps from forklifts or trolleys, and even the occasional spill of lubricants or cleaning fluids. A joint that bends, rusts, or jams after a few weeks of use isn't just a hassle—it's a safety risk. A loose joint could cause a shelf to collapse, or a stuck swivel could lead to uneven weight distribution, putting workers at risk of injury.

Here's where the "chrome" in 180° swivel chrome joints shines (literally and figuratively). Chrome plating creates a hard, corrosion-resistant barrier that protects the underlying metal from moisture, chemicals, and abrasion. Unlike plastic joints, which can crack under heavy loads, or unplated steel joints that rust in humid conditions, chrome-plated joints maintain their integrity even in harsh environments. Consider a food packaging plant, where daily washdowns with sanitizing solutions are standard. Traditional steel joints might start to rust within months, but 180° swivel chrome joints? They'll keep rotating smoothly and looking clean for years, even with daily exposure to water and chemicals.

But durability isn't just about materials—it's about design. These joints are engineered to handle the weight of lean pipe workbenches, material racks, and even loaded turnover trolleys. The swivel mechanism itself is built with precision bearings, ensuring that even after hundreds of rotations, it doesn't develop play or stiffness. For a lean pipe supplier, this reliability translates to fewer warranty claims and happier customers. For manufacturers, it means lower maintenance costs and longer equipment lifespans—both critical for keeping budgets in check and production lines moving.

Benefit 3: Streamlined Assembly and Reduced Downtime

Time is money in manufacturing, and nowhere is that truer than during setup and maintenance. Whether you're building a new lean system from scratch or repairing a damaged workstation, every minute spent fumbling with tools or struggling with complicated joints is a minute your team isn't producing. Traditional joints often require tightening bolts with wrenches or aligning tiny components, a process that's not only slow but also error-prone. Misaligned joints can lead to wobbly workbenches or uneven roller tracks, which in turn cause jams, product damage, and frustrated workers.

180° swivel chrome joints simplify assembly to a level that feels almost intuitive. Most models feature a clamp-style design: slide the joint onto the lean pipe, position it where you need it, and twist the collar to lock it in place. No bolts, no nuts, no measuring—just a firm hand-tighten. This tool-free assembly cuts setup time by 50% or more. For example, when a new lean pipe workbench is needed, a team of two workers can assemble the frame (using 180° swivel chrome joints) in under an hour, compared to 2-3 hours with traditional bolted joints. That's a full shift saved over the course of building multiple workstations.

Maintenance is just as streamlined. If a joint becomes loose over time (a common issue with vibration in manufacturing), a quick twist of the collar tightens it back up—no need to hunt for a wrench. And if a joint does need to be replaced (though it's rare with chrome plating), the process is as simple as sliding off the old one and popping on a new one. Downtime? Minimal. Benefit 4: Seamless Integration with Lean Systems and Workbenches

Agile manufacturing isn't just about flexibility—it's about cohesive flexibility. A workstation isn't just a bench; it's part of a larger lean system that includes flow racks, conveyor belts, turnover trolleys, and material handling equipment. For this system to work, every component must play well together. A joint that only fits certain pipes or doesn't work with standard accessories (like roller tracks or caster wheels) becomes a liability, limiting your ability to design a truly optimized workflow.

180° swivel chrome joints are designed with compatibility in mind. They're engineered to fit standard lean pipe sizes (often 28mm or 30mm diameter), making them a drop-in replacement for traditional joints in existing systems. Whether you're building a simple single-deck workbench (like the "Workbench E" model, sans casters) or a multi-tiered material rack (think "Material Rack B" with 3 rows and 3 floors), these joints integrate seamlessly. Need to add a roller track to a workbench for sliding bins? The swivel joint can angle the track to the perfect incline, ensuring smooth material flow. Want to attach a caster wheel for a mobile workstation? The joint's sturdy construction supports the weight of the bench and its contents, even when rolling across the factory floor.

This compatibility extends to accessories, too. From plastic roller track guide rails (yellow or grey, depending on your color-coding system) to stainless steel swivel roller balls (1 inch or 0.5 inch for different load capacities), 180° swivel chrome joints provide a stable base for adding the tools that make your lean system hum. For a lean pipe supplier, this universality means stocking fewer specialized parts—good for inventory management—and for manufacturers, it means the freedom to customize without being locked into a single brand or design.
